MOUNTAIN VIEW MEMORIAL
PARK
TACOMA, WASHINGTON
![]()
Mountain
View draws on a rich heritage. The Memorial Park was incorporated in 1915 by James Richard Thompson. In 1942 his
son J. Arthur Thompson added the funeral home on the cemetery grounds. At the time a revolutionary idea, it was
only the second funeral home/cemetery combination started in the United States. It has 180 acres of property. First
burial was in 1915 and since then 90,000 interments in cemetery. Mountain View Memorial Park has an array of flora
and fauna, including 181 different varieties of trees. It has a prize winning rose garden and many varieties of
birds and squirrels.
